Industrial production facilities have long relied on efficient storage solutions to handle large volumes of raw materials and finished products. The Push-Back Pallet Rack Storage Systems serve as an ideal solution for industries such as automotive, manufacturing, and heavy machinery. These systems optimize warehouse space by allowing the storage of pallets in a deeper configuration, with each level accessing items through a “last in, first out” (LIFO) process. This maximizes space utilization and streamlines inventory management, contributing to higher productivity levels and faster production cycles. Industrial production plants benefit from the robust nature of these racks, which can withstand the heavy loads associated with large-scale manufacturing. The ability to store goods in multiple layers while maintaining quick access to inventory makes Push-Back Pallet Rack Storage Systems a favored choice in industrial environments, enhancing supply chain efficiency and reducing operational costs.

1. What is a Push-Back Pallet Rack Storage System?
A Push-Back Pallet Rack Storage System is a high-density storage solution where pallets are stored on inclined rails and pushed back into position as new pallets are added.
2. What industries use Push-Back Pallet Rack Storage Systems?
Common industries include manufacturing, retail, e-commerce, logistics, medicine, and food & beverage.
3. How does a Push-Back system improve warehouse efficiency?
It allows for compact storage of pallets and efficient stock rotation, which optimizes space and reduces retrieval times.
